White Discharge In 1St Month Of Pregnancy - In summary, white discharge during pregnancy is a normal occurrence caused by hormonal changes and increased blood flow. Discharge in the first trimester is typically normal if it is thin, clear or milky white with no odor or a mild odor. Normal discharge during pregnancy is clear or white and is known as leukorrhea. Other colors of discharge may indicate yeast.
